NEWBURY, England & MIDLAND, Texas, March 03, 2025
Vodafone Group Plc, a leading European and African telecommunications company, and AST SpaceMobile, the company building the first and only space-based cellular broadband network accessible directly by everyday smartphones, designed for both commercial and government application, have signed an agreement to create a jointly-owned European satellite service business ("SatCo") to serve mobile network operators (MNOs) in all European markets.

MUMBAI, India & MIDLAND, Texas, June 18, 2025--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Vi (Vodafone Idea), India’s leading telecom service provider, and AST SpaceMobile, Inc. ("AST SpaceMobile") (NASDAQ: ASTS), the company building the first and only space-based cellular broadband network accessible directly by everyday smartphones, designed for both commercial and government applications, today announced a strategic partnership to expand mobile connectivity across India’s unconnected regions. AST SpaceMobile made history by placing the first ever voice and video calls from space using standard mobile phone, a milestone that demonstrates the real-world viability of its advanced technology.
India is one of the world’s largest and most dynamic telecom markets, with over 1.1 billion mobile subscribers. While there is widespread 4G and emerging 5G coverage, satellite communication will complement terrestrial connectivity to further expand broadband cellular access in some challenging terrains where deployment of terrestrial mobile infrastructure might be difficult.

AST SpaceMobile claimed a first in demonstrating Non-Terrestrial-Network (NTN) tactical satellite communications capabilities across key-defence related use cases, in collaboration with privately-held Fairwinds Technologies.
AST SpaceMobile stated field test use cases included real-time connectivity to a Tactical Assault Kit (TAK) over a VPN, multimedia streaming via TAK and secure multi-party video calls, all completed on standard, unmodified smartphones.
Fairwinds, which specialises in designing and integrating communications services to serve defence agencies, is a long-term partner to AST SpaceMobile providing military tactical support, as the space company continues to explore direct-to-device (D2D) satellite communications for the US government and across defence applications.
The demonstration was completed near AST SpaceMobile’s gateway facility in Oahu, Hawaii, with participation from the US Indo-Pacific Command, including representation from the US Navy, Marine Corps and US Space Command.
AST SpaceMobile, which claims to be building the first and only space-based cellular broadband network accessible by smartphones, explained the deal with Fairwinds is supported by the US’ Defense Innovation Unit’s Cyber and Telecom portfolio, which aims to evaluate the viability of space-based D2D communications for resilient, tactical networks in denied or austere environments.

Thu, July 3, 2025
The company building the first and only space-based cellular broadband network accessible directly by everyday smartphones, designed for both commercial and government applications, today announced the closing of a $100.0 million equipment financing facility led by Trinity Capital Inc. (NASDAQ: TRIN) ("Trinity"), a leading alternative asset manager. This non-dilutive financing is designed to support AST SpaceMobile’s accelerated manufacturing and network deployment goals during 2025 and 2026.
